Developer Podcasts

Here’s some good podcasts that developers should be taking a listen to:

Polymorphic Podcast and Pixel8ed by host Craig Shoemaker: Craig’s a great host who thoroughly and rigorously questions his guests on the latest technologies.

ALT.NET Podcast by host Mike Moore: This is a no frills podcast that gets right down to the topic at hand in the ALT.NET space.

ASPNET Prodcast by host Wally McClure: This podcast comes in both audio and video format, and focuses on a particular technology how-to each week.

.NET Rocks by hosts Carl Franklin and Richard Campbell: The guys interview a new guest each week to discuss the guests’ topic of interest.

Hanselminutes by host Scott Hanselman: Hanselminutes has some great interviews with industry notables, and covers a nice wide technology focus

My Favorites:

Herding Code by hosts K. Scott Allen, Kevin Dente, Jon Galloway and Scott Koon. The hosts discuss a topic of the week in a roundtable setting, and occasionally invite guests to join in.

Deep Fried Bytes by hosts Keith Elder and Chris “Woody” Woodruff. Keith & Chris add that southern flair to podcasting bringing a really fun show as they interview guests.
